What occurs when supply of the oxygen is insufficient in order to maintain aerobic cellular respiration during the muscle exercise?
Expert
If oxygen from the haemoglobin or myoglobin is not enough for the supply of energy of the muscle cell the cell which then begins to do the lactic fermentation in an attempt to compensate the deficiency. The lactic fermentation liberates lactic acid and this substance may cause muscle fatigue and predisposes muscles to the cramps.
